Java中的图形密集型应用程序

时间:2011-05-06 04:56:23

标签: java jogl blending particle-system

我正在用Java创建一个粒子引擎,现在我正在使用java.awt.canvas的子类。我正在使用canvas.getBufferStrategy().getDrawGraphics()然后,当我完成后,使用canvas.getBufferStrategy().Show()

现在我已经有了一些粒子(graphics.fillOval(...)) - 我需要做一些添加剂混合!问题是,我无法在任何地方找到添加剂混合(谷歌搜索)。我从谷歌搜索中得到的是通过jogl开放。 jogl将是一个伟大的图形移动,因为我已经改变图形颜色数千次,我找不到添加剂混合,但我只是不确定jogl是否是标准的并适用于所有(或大多数)计算机。

欢迎任何想法或建议。

1 个答案:

答案 0 :(得分:3)

您可能需要考虑AlphaComposite,如kinetic model所示。

附录:此utility可能有助于可视化各种合成规则的效果。